Save the date for the 19 December events: a series of itinerant rendezvous between BAM and Portanuova, all in one day!


Workshop Kids & Adults – Drops of Life: the Earth’s life through the water cycle
A digital path dedicated to the water cycle: an online and augmented-reality experience at BAM. Plunge into it wherever you are and as you like. Just scan the QR code at BAM and use the free Wi-Fi available in the entire park area.

5 mini-labs dedicated to the chemistry and physics of water, with free entry and repeated constantly from 11:00 a.m. to 12:30 p.m. and from 3:00 p.m. to 4:30 p.m.

Digital path: from 10 a.m.

Mini-lab: 11 a.m.-12:30 p.m.; 3-4:30 p.m.

Area: BAM

Partner: Verdeacqua 


Workshop Kids & Adults – Treasure hunt to find the Snow Queen
WANTED: Frozen’s great-grandmother.
A sequence from “The Snow Queen”, Frozen’s great-grandmother, has disappeared from Cineteca Milano (Milan film archive). We are looking for volunteers of all ages to retrieve the missing frames and restore the precious movie to give it back to the city. This is the background to a team game at BAM made of traps, quizzes, questions related to cinema, water, and ice, and even tests of courage and skills.

Time: 10 a.m.-1 p.m.

Meeting point: in front of FRC

Partner: Fondazione Cineteca Italiana (Italian film archive foundation)


Itinerant music between the park and square with the Band of Affori.
Christmas marches and piva bagpipes will animate Piazza Gae Aulenti and the Milan Library of Trees.
30 musicians will delight you with a typical Christmas repertoire in the name of fun and tradition.

Time: 3-4:30 p.m.

Partner: Band of Affori


A walk dedicated to “Memorie d’acqua a Milano” (“Milan’s water memories”).
A cycle of guided tours to discover BAM’s architecture, design, and botanical heritage. A moment to tell the history and the transformation of the urban spaces through Portanuova’s architectural and social development.

Time: 3:30-5:00 p.m.

Partner: MAART


Workshop Adults – Filming the winter
A seminar to experiment with the language of cinema by taking part in a contest dedicated to ice and winter. It will include two sessions for groups of participants equipped with a smartphone and coordinated by a professional video maker.

Steps:
1. The basics to shooting 1 minute of short film
2. The participants will shoot their 1-minute film independently and send it to Cineteca Milano (the Milan film archive).

The best shorts will be published on the official BAM and Cineteca websites, and winners will receive a little prize.

Time: 3 p.m.

Meeting point: in front of FRC

Partner: Fondazione Cineteca Italiana (Italian film archive foundation)


Open Air Cinema
A programme of outdoor short films focused on the topic of water. Anyone will have the chance to see a short film while standing, walking across the park, or sitting in the areas specifically set up with deck chairs and blankets.

Time: 5 p.m.

Hornbeam Area

Partner: CINEVAN cultural organization
